Resource Center

WOSHTEP resource centers are available to support the work of WOSH specialists and trainers, small business owners and managers, participants in youth programs, and anyone needing help with workplace health and safety issues. Resource centers provide access to:

  • Printed and online materials on occupational health and safety
  • Technical and research assistance
  • Referrals to state and local health and safety agencies
